QuoteThe Princess of York looked like she was having a blast when the fully costumed actors at York Theatre Royal gathered around her for a group photo during her visit to the venue.

Princess Beatrice visited the theatre on Tuesday this week, in her role as patron of the place and was there to learn more about the theatre and its upcoming redevelopment.

During her visit, the 26-year-old granddaughter of Queen Elizabeth spoke to the cast and crew of upcoming show Old Mother Goose, who took a break from their dress rehearsal to meet the Princess and have their picture taken with her. One of the cast members, Berwick Kaler, had dressed up like Princess Beatrice's ancestor, Queen Victoria, which brought an even bigger smile to the Princess's face.
